Course structure

• Foundations of Conflict Resolution in Educational Settings
• Communication Strategies for De-escalation and Mediation
• Understanding School Policies and Legal Frameworks
• Restorative Practices and Peer Mediation Programs
• Emotional Intelligence and Empathy in Conflict Management
• Cultural Competence and Diversity in School Conflicts
• Collaborative Problem-Solving Techniques
• Implementing Conflict Resolution Programs in Schools
• Evaluating and Measuring the Impact of Conflict Resolution Initiatives
